Arabica beans are grown in many nations around the world. Brazil is the largest producer of Arabica. Even though Arabica is farmed in many countries, each nation and region will make a different flavour from what is basically the same coffee plant due to their different climates, soils, altitudes, processing methods among other things.
Arabica coffee beans are beans from the Coffea arabica plant which is typically know as “mountain coffee” or “arabica coffee”. Arabica coffee makes up approximatly 60% of the world’s coffee bean supply.
The taste of Arabica beans varies depending on the area, they are typically sweet with notes of chocolate & sugar. They can also show fruit or berry tasts & may show hints of cereal or nuts.
Arabica tends to have more acidity & less bitterness than Robusta beans which are stronger, harsher and can exhibit grainy or rubbery tastes.
Typically people find the taste of Arabica to be nicer to that of Robusta.
When unroasted, Arabica beans smell like blueberries. The aroma of the roasted beans has been described as perfume like with hints of fruit and sugar. These aromas continue after you brew coffee.
Yes, Arabica beans tend to be more acidic & less bitter than Robusta beans. The acid come through as fruity flavours. Low acidity varieties may display a less fruity flavour.
Arabica coffee beans are typically thought as superior tasting than Robusta beans as they display a more refined sweeter and less bitter taste. However, some blends than include both Arabica & Robusta can exhibit superior flavour & are very popular.
Arabica beans contain caffeine but commonly less caffeine as opposed to Robusta coffee.
Raw Arabica beans contain ~ 1.2{%percent} caffeine. Raw Robusta beans contain almost double as much caffeine, at 2.2%.
Despite the higher level of caffeine, commonly people prefer to drink Arabica because it is not as bitter and has a superior flavour.
Arabica coffee is most costly than Robusta coffee as it is harder to farm.
Arabica is grown in colder sub-tropical climates and at a greater altitudes (600-2000m). Robusta however is usually farmed at sea level & in hotter climates.
Robusta is as its name indicates ‘robust’ & tolerates a broader range of climatic conditions. Robusta is easier to grow on the farm, has a higher fruit yield & is more resistant to pest insects.

The roasting process also influences a major part in the taste profile of the coffee. Combining different types and roasting is an art & science. Professional roasters meticulously control & adjust all aspects of the roast process to craft different tastes in their coffee and maintain consistency between batches of coffee. Taste differs based on if it is a light roast, medium roast or dark roast coffee & a number of additional conditions that are regulated during the proceedure.
Darker roasts will have a much richer, bolder flavour than lighter roasted beans. Light roasted coffee beans typcially keep more flavours than darker roasts. This means that the marked tastes of the beans from the various regions are be more pronounced in light roasted coffee. This is important to consider when buying coffee beans.

Mahogany Creek is a suburb in Perth the state capital of Western Australia. It is part of the Shire of Mundaring local government area. Its name is derived from the historic Mahogany Inn constructed in about 1880 and situated on what was the York Road now known as the Great Eastern Highway.
